							|  |  |  | /* On architectures, that started to support PTRACE_O_TRACESYSGOOD
 |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* in linux 2.4, there are two different definitions of |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* PTRACE_SETOPTIONS: linux 2.4 uses 21 while linux 2.6 uses 0x4200. |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* For binary compatibility, 2.6 also supports the old "21", named |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* PTRACE_OLDSETOPTION. On these architectures, UML always must use |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* "21", to ensure the kernel runs on 2.4 and 2.6 host without |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* recompilation. So, we use PTRACE_OLDSETOPTIONS in UML. |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* We also want to be able to build the kernel on 2.4, which doesn't |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* have PTRACE_OLDSETOPTIONS. So, if it is missing, we declare | 
					
						
							| 
									
										
										
										
											2009-07-16 17:13:03 +02:00
										 |  |  |  * PTRACE_OLDSETOPTIONS to be the same as PTRACE_SETOPTIONS. | 
					
						
							| 
									
										
										
										
											2005-04-16 15:20:36 -07:00
										 |  |  |  * |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* On architectures, that start to support PTRACE_O_TRACESYSGOOD on |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* linux 2.6, PTRACE_OLDSETOPTIONS never is defined, and also isn't |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* supported by the host kernel. In that case, our trick lets us use |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  * the new 0x4200 with the name PTRACE_OLDSETOPTIONS. | 
					
						
							|  |  |  |  */ |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| #ifndef PTRACE_OLDSETOPTIONS
 |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| #define PTRACE_OLDSETOPTIONS PTRACE_SETOPTIONS
 | 
					
						
							|  |  |  | #endif
